    What is Dr. Michael Masias's specialty?

    Dr. Masias is a Podiatrist near Ellenville, NY. A podiatrist is a person qualified by a Doctor of Podiatric Medicine (D.P.M.) degree, licensed by the state, and practicing within the scope of that license. Podiatrists diagnose and treat foot diseases and deformities.
